Java中如何判断checkbox是否被选中

<INPUTTYPE="checkbox"NAME="chkSon"<%if(flye.equals("1")){%>checked="false"<%}else{%><... <INPUT TYPE="checkbox" NAME="chkSon" <%if(flye.equals("1")){ %> checked="false" <%}else{%><%} %>id="chkSon<%=i+1 %>" value="<%=i+1 %>">就是有很多复选框然后提交到后台
String chkSon[]=request.getParameterValues("chkSon");

System.out.println("chkSon[i]====>"+chkSon);
if(chkSon.length>i){
ttheme.setFlye("1");
}else{
ttheme.setFlye("0");
}
要怎么获取
现在如果在前台全选的话可以实现
但是如果有一个或多个没有选择就会出错
展开
 我来答
斑斓又不懈灬瑰宝2637
2011-12-09 · 超过21用户采纳过TA的回答
知道答主
回答量:73
采纳率:0%
帮助的人:54.1万
展开全部
function changeAll(){
var checkList = document.all("checkboxId");
for(var i = 0;i<checkList.length;i++){
if(checkList[i].checked == false)checkList[i].checked = true;
}
}
希望有帮助
本回答被提问者采纳
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
我a我e
2011-12-09 · TA获得超过190个赞
知道小有建树答主
回答量:215
采纳率:100%
帮助的人:126万
展开全部
有一个属性为ischecked
追问
要怎么用啊,可以说的详细点吗?
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
逐鹿IT
2011-12-09 · TA获得超过3170个赞
知道大有可为答主
回答量:3522
采纳率:0%
帮助的人:2721万
展开全部
在js中判断
已赞过 已踩过<
你对这个回答的评价是?
评论 收起
收起 1条折叠回答
推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式